The median sold price in Summerhayes is £212,500, based on 12 sales recorded by HM Land Registry.
Over the past decade prices in Summerhayes are −10% in cash terms, and −34% after adjusting for inflation (ONS CPIH).
The median is £3,617 per square metre, from EPC floor-area records.
Figures update monthly from HM Land Registry. The most recent sale here was recorded on 7 January 2026; the latest two months may be incomplete while sales register.
